vnc服务器配置实例,基于Ubuntu 20.04的VNC服务器搭建与配置实战指南
- 综合资讯
- 2024-12-07 17:22:01
- 2

本文提供基于Ubuntu 20.04的VNC服务器搭建与配置实战指南,详细介绍了VNC服务器配置实例,包括安装、配置和运行步骤,旨在帮助读者快速搭建和使用VNC服务器。...
本文提供基于Ubuntu 20.04的VNC服务器搭建与配置实战指南,详细介绍了VNC服务器配置实例,包括安装、配置和运行步骤,旨在帮助读者快速搭建和使用VNC服务器。
随着远程桌面技术的普及,VNC(Virtual Network Computing)服务器成为了一个非常实用的工具,它允许用户在任何地方通过网络连接到远程计算机,并像使用本地桌面一样进行操作,本文将详细介绍如何在Ubuntu 20.04系统上搭建和配置VNC服务器,帮助您轻松实现远程桌面访问。
准备工作
1、硬件环境:一台安装有Ubuntu 20.04操作系统的计算机。
2、软件环境:安装VNC服务器软件,如TightVNC、RealVNC等。
VNC服务器安装
1、打开终端。
2、输入以下命令安装TightVNC服务器:
sudo apt update sudo apt install tightvncserver
3、安装完成后,系统会提示您创建一个用于VNC服务的用户,建议使用root用户创建,输入用户名后按回车键。
4、系统会提示您设置VNC服务器的密码,输入密码后按回车键。
5、系统会提示您再次确认密码,输入密码后按回车键。
6、输入一个用于启动VNC服务器的端口,默认为5900,可以修改为其他未被占用的端口。
7、系统会提示您设置VNC服务器的显示模式,选择一个适合您的显示模式,如默认的“Virtual桌面”。
8、系统会提示您设置VNC服务器的分辨率,选择一个适合您的分辨率,如默认的“1024x768”。
9、设置完成后,系统会自动创建一个名为vncserver
的配置文件,并启动VNC服务器。
VNC客户端连接
1、在您的另一台计算机或移动设备上,下载并安装VNC客户端软件,如TightVNC Viewer、RealVNC Viewer等。
2、打开VNC客户端,输入VNC服务器的IP地址和端口,192.168.1.100:5900
。
3、输入VNC服务器的用户名和密码,即可连接到远程桌面。
VNC服务器配置
1、修改VNC服务器配置文件:/etc/vnc/xstartup
。
sudo nano /etc/vnc/xstartup
2、在文件中,将以下内容替换为适合您的配置:
#!/bin/sh Session manager configuration file. Start a window manager and run your application in it exec /usr/bin/startxfce4 & unset SESSION_MANAGER unset DBUS_SESSION_BUS_ADDRESS exec /usr/bin/gnome-session & exec /usr/bin/xorg exec /usr/bin/x-window-manager startxfce4 & unset SESSION_MANAGER unset DBUS_SESSION_BUS_ADDRESS exec /usr/bin/xorg exec /usr/bin/x-window-manager
3、保存并关闭文件。
4、重启VNC服务器:
sudo vncserver -kill :1 sudo vncserver :1
5、再次连接VNC客户端,即可看到修改后的桌面环境。
VNC服务器安全设置
1、修改VNC服务器配置文件:/etc/vnc/vncserver
。
sudo nano /etc/vnc/vncserver
2、在文件中,找到以下行:
#serverlayout=std #geometry=1024x768 #depth=24 #xres=1024 #yres=768 #layout= #geometry= #depth= #xres= #yres=
3、将上述行取消注释,并修改为适合您的配置。
4、修改以下行,禁用认证:
#localhostonly yes localhostonly no
5、保存并关闭文件。
6、重启VNC服务器。
通过以上步骤,您已经成功搭建了一个基于Ubuntu 20.04的VNC服务器,并进行了基本配置,您可以从任何地方通过VNC客户端连接到远程桌面,进行远程操作,祝您使用愉快!
本文链接:https://zhitaoyun.cn/1392379.html
发表评论